BANANA COFFEE CAKE (EASY + HEALTHY!)



Banana Coffee Cake (Easy + Healthy!) image

You only need 10 simple ingredients to make this AMAZING gluten-free Banana Coffee Cake. This is the perfect recipe to use 3 ripe bananas in. We use oat flour and a touch of coconut sugar to make it the perfect secretly healthy coffee cake.

Provided by Claire

Categories     Breakfast

Time 45m

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 Ripe Bananas
2 Eggs (See Notes For Flax Egg Opt)
¼ Cup Coconut Sugar
1 tsp Vanilla Extract
1½ Cups Oat Flour (I make my own in my blender) (can sub almond flour)
¼ Cup Almond Flour (or cashew flour)
2 tsp Cinnamon
⅛ tsp Pink Himalayan Salt
3 tsp Baking Powder
1 Tbs Coconut Sugar
1 tsp Cinnamon
Pinch Pink Himalayan Salt
2 Tbs Oat Flour
¼ Cup + 2 Tbs Rolled Oats (or quick oats)
2 Tbs Cubbed Cold Grass-Fed Butter (can sub vegan butter or solid coconut oil)
Optional: ½ Cup - 1 Cup roughly chopped Walnuts or Nut of Choice (depending on how nutty you like the topping)

Steps:

  • 1. Preheat oven to 350 F. and line a 2 quart baking dish or 8x8 baking dish with parchment paper or grease with coconut oil. In a medium bowl, add the ripe bananas and mash with the back of a fork until smooth. Add in eggs, coconut sugar, and vanilla. Mix until smooth. 2. Add in oat flour, almond flour, cinnamon, pink salt, and baking powder. Fold until combined. Transfer batter to baking dish and set aside. 3. In another medium bowl add all streusel ingredients except butter and nuts (if using). Mix until combined. Then, add in cubed butter and mix with pastry blender, a fork, or your hands until it looks like coarse crumbs. Lastly, fold in nuts if using. 4. Cover banana coffee cake batter with streusel topping and bake at 350 F. for 25-32 minutes or until a toothpick comes out with a few moist crumbs and the top is golden (mine was perfect after 30 min). 5. Let cool for 10 minutes before cutting and enjoying! Serve with your favorite ice cream and coffee. Store in an airtight container on the counter for 3 days, in the fridge for up to 10 days or freeze for up to 3 months!

Nutrition Facts : Calories 124 calories, Carbohydrate 20.8 grams carbohydrates, Fat 3.8 grams fat, Fiber 2.4 grams fiber, Protein 2.9 grams protein, Sugar 9.2 grams sugar

SIMPLE BANANA COFFEE CAKE



Simple Banana Coffee Cake image

This is a no-frills cake that tastes great with morning beverages or as a snack. It's good for using up those overripe bananas that you hate to throw away.

Provided by NH Nancy

Categories     Desserts     Fruit Dessert Recipes     Banana Dessert Recipes

Time 40m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 7

½ cup butter or margarine
1 cup white sugar
2 eggs
2 ripe bananas, mashed
1 ¼ cups all-purpose flour
¾ teaspoon baking soda
½ te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ease a 9-inch square baking dish.
  • Beat butter and sugar with an electric mixer in a large bowl until light and fluffy; beat in eggs one at a time, allowing each egg to blend into the butter mixture before adding the next. Stir bananas into butter mixture.
  • Sift flour, baking soda, and salt together in another bowl. Stir flour mixture into banana mixture until batter is evenly blended. Pour batter into prepared baking dish.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 30 min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 209.1 calories, Carbohydrate 31.2 g, Cholesterol 51.3 mg, Fat 8.7 g, Fiber 0.9 g, Protein 2.7 g, SaturatedFat 5.2 g, Sodium 242.2 mg, Sugar 19.2 g

BANANA COFFEE CAKE



Banana Coffee Cake image

You're sure to go crazy over this yummy banana coffee cake topped with cinnamon, sugar and pecans. This recipe is so delicious that a local pecan grower asked permission to use it in one of his brochures. -Georgia Courtney, Las Cruces, New Mexico

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 40m

Yield 15 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ese, softened
1/2 cup butter, softened
1-1/4 cups sugar
2 eggs
1 cup mashed ripe bananas (about 2 to 3 medium)
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2-1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1-1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
TOPPING:
1 cup chopped pecans
2 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, beat the cream cheese, butter and sugar until blended.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Add the bananas and vanilla. Combine flour, baking powder and baking soda; gradually add to the creamed mixture. Combine topping ingredients; add half to batter. , Transfer to a greased 13x9-in. baking pan. Sprinkle with the remaining topping. Bake at 350° for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ool on a wire rack.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 325 calories, Fat 18g fat (8g saturated fat), Cholesterol 61mg cholesterol, Sodium 198mg sodium, Carbohydrate 38g carbohydrate (22g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 5g protein.

GREEK YOGURT BANANA COFFEE CAKE



Greek Yogurt Banana Coffee Cake image

This banana coffee cake is what happens when you take the best elements of banana bread and combine them with the best elements of traditional coffee cake. It's moist and tender like a banana bread, but also has that signature tanginess of a coffee cake. And of course it's crowned with a butter brown sugar streusel on top, which is obviously the best part.

Provided by ally.tringali

Categories     Breads

Time 1h10m

Yield 16 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 18

1/2 cup butter, melted and cooled
2/3 cup brown sugar
1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1 1/2 teaspoons cinnamon
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on vanilla
2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 cup cake, four
3 teaspoons baking powder
1 1/2 teaspoons cinnamon
1 teaspoon salt
3 bananas
3 eggs
2/3 cup Greek yogurt
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la
1 cup butter, at room temperature
2/3 cup brown sugar
2/3 cup white s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350º Fahrenheit and butter a 9 inch by 13 inch baking pan.
  • Begin with the streusel. Melt the butter in a small bowl and set aside to cool.
  • Combine the sugar, flour, cinnamon, salt, and vanilla in a small bowl, and pour the cooled butter on top.
  • Mix with a fork until thoroughly combined, and large chunks remain. Set aside while you work on the cake.
  • Sift together the flours, baking powder, cinnamon, and salt in a medium sized bowl and set aside.
  • In another medium sized bowl, add the bananas, eggs, Greek yogurt, and vanilla. Set aside.
  • Using a hand mixer set to the highest speed, cream the butter and sugars in a large bowl until very light in both color and texture, about two to three minutes.
  • Using the same blades, use the hand mixer to beat all of the wet ingredients together until homogenous. It may be a little chunky!
  • Add the banana mixture to the butter mixture, beating until smooth and fluffy, another two minutes.
  • Add half of the dry ingredients and beat until no ribbons of flour remain. Add in the other half and beat until completely combined. The batter will be thick!
  • Pour the batter into your greased pan. Bake on the middle rack for 20 minutes.
  • Pull the cake from the oven and sprinkle your reserved streusel on top, gently pressing it into the very top of the cake. Return the cake to the oven and continue baking until a toothpick comes out clean and the cake springs back when touched, about another 22 to 25 minutes.
  • Move the cake to the top rack of the oven and set the oven setting to broil. If your oven doesn't have this setting, turn up the temperature to 450º Fahrenheit. Broil for 30 seconds to a minute. This gives the coffee cake a crunchy streusel topping.
  • Remove from the oven and let cool completely. Cut into 16 servings and dust with powdered sugar.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 390.7, Fat 18.5, SaturatedFat 11.3, Cholesterol 80.6, Sodium 530.1, Carbohydrate 53, Fiber 1.6, Sugar 29, Protein 4.5
